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between Suriname and Malaysia. To live, work, or study long-term in Malaysia,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Malaysia's immigration authority.

Suriname passport

Suriname passport holder visiting Malaysia

Visa Free
Suriname passport holders can enter Malaysia without a visa.
Malaysia passport

Malaysia passport holder visiting Suriname

Visa Free
Malaysia passport holders can enter Suriname without a visa.

Is Malaysia safe for expats?

Malaysia performs significantly better than Suriname across all safety metrics. The homicide rate in Malaysia is 0.7 per 100,000 people, compared to 7.3 in Suriname.

How is healthcare in Malaysia compared to Suriname?

Malaysia generally does better on health & wellbeing, though Suriname leads in healthcare spending per person. There are 23.2 doctors per 10,000 people in Malaysia, compared to 14.8 in Suriname. Malaysia scores 76 on the WHO universal health coverage index (Suriname: 63).

What's the weather like in Malaysia compared to Suriname?

The average high temperature in Kuala Lumpur is 90°F, compared to 92°F in Paramaribo. Kuala Lumpur receives around 95.6 in of rainfall per year, while Paramaribo gets 84.6 in.

What language do they speak in Malaysia?

The official languages in Malaysia are English and Malay. In Suriname, the official language is Dutch.
